US Kittyhawk pilot shot down Italy 2 December 1943
Hi guys
Just re-reading the late, great Spike Milligan's book "Milligan's War", in which he mentions a US Kittyhawk shot down by British AA fire near Monte Camino, on 2 December 1943. According to Spike, the Kittyhanks were strafing British troops in error, when one was hit by AA. The pilot baled out and Spike was ordered by his officer to help locate him. They found him quickly, and according to Splke he was wearing a red flying jacket on which was painted: HANK, THE KID FROM IDAHO (front) FLYING EAGLES and a yellow bird (back) Are we able to identify the pilot?
